Bercy Village is a shopping and leisure center in the
12th arrondissement of
Paris , inaugurated in May 2000 and opened to the public in 2002. It is operated by the
real estate company Altarea.
The complex was built on the site of the former cellars and warehouses of Bercy , which were listed as a historic monument in 1986. The site was an important center for the wine market and logistics in the 19th and early 20th centuries.

The
Bercy district was developed at the end of the 20th century with the opening of the
Palais Omnisports de Paris-Bercy (POBP) in 1984 and the construction of the new
Ministry of Finance building.
Bercy Village was completed in 2001 and now features around thirty shops and restaurants. There is also a UGC complex, the
UGC Ciné Cité Bercy .
